"Find Your Light" Music Video Pitch Concept Art
The incredibly talented Aaron Todd asked if I could pitch him an idea for a music video, so I drew up some character designs and some background art. Set in a futuristic desert cityscape, the story is about a retired spaceman hero who must reconnect with his old partner to save the world from an evil slime monster who threatens to blot out the sun and rob the world of its light. "Grocery Scare"
This is a personal project that I hope to complete in my free time. I am currently in the process of storyboarding it out. This silent animated short follows a young "College Boi" as he goes to the grocery store in order to buy healthy foods to give him that rockin' bod that will bring all the boys to the yard. Unfortunately, on his way inside, he attracts the attention of an "Intense Girl Scout" who wishes to sell him cookies (and also has a bit of a budding crush on him). College Boi refuses because he wants to stick to his diet, much to the disappointment and anger of the young Girl Scout. She frames him for stealing cookies from the Troop, rousing her fellow scouts and their well-trained "Troop Leader" into a frenzy, chasing College Boi through the grocery store, putting the innocent food stuffs in the crossfire. Those poor bread loaves never stood a chance.






Liminality
"Liminality" aspires to be an animated television series. It was conceived by Elizabeth Hansen, Jordan Graham, and Latreyana Sanders, who recruited me as part of their concept team. I had the amazing opportunity to help write and design for the series in order for it to be pitch-ready. It is a coming of age story about West Elliot Snow, a young spirit medium who must learn how to navigate life among the dead. His father, Lukas Snow, is recently deceased and wading through these uncharted waters by West's side. Together, the two help spirits complete their unfinished business. At the same time, West still experiences the turbulence of youth as a young Demisexual male.
*Note: this was intended to be a 3D animated series, so the character designs you see down below may tend to verge on the semi-realistic end of the style spectrum. I felt that 3D animation enables more freedom to explore more complicated character designs.
